Walter Wilson didn’t waste a second. He quickly gave out instructions to get things moving.

After hanging up, Camila Davis didn’t head home. With the medication stolen and the formula leaked online, she knew she couldn’t just sit around and wait for things to blow over.

The only solution she could think of was to upgrade the formula—make it even more effective than the original. But that was no small feat, and time was running out.

Without wasting a moment, Camila fired up her laptop and dove right into the data, sorting through the formula and reviewing every detail.

She worked straight through the night. By the time the first hints of dawn crept in through the window, Camila stumbled upon something shocking.

There, buried in the data for her original “Serenity Pill,” was a small but critical flaw. One data set showed a minor defect that had slipped through all their earlier tests. If patients took the drug for a prolonged period, it could cause irreversible heart damage.

Her blood ran cold. This medication couldn’t be released. If it hit the market as is, it wouldn’t just fail to help people—it could actually hurt them.

Camila’s hands shook as she realized how close they’d come to disaster. Their lab’s tests hadn’t picked up on the issue before, but now, faced with this crisis, she’d finally caught it.

She couldn’t even imagine what would happen if the drug had already been released. The consequences would’ve been catastrophic.

Not wasting a second, Camila rushed back into the lab, determined to find a fix. She started running new tests, desperate to find a solution.

Meanwhile, over at The Smith Group, the new drug had already launched with a bang. After yesterday’s big press conference, Sandra Taylor had invited several renowned doctors to a roundtable discussion, touting the medication’s outstanding benefits.

Once the meeting ended, Sandra’s assistant hurried over. “Sandra, we’ve just heard from someone important in Cabinda. They want to use The Smith Group’s new medication for a heart condition!”
